How Should You Choose A Hospitality Uniform Provider?

<p style&equals;"text-align&colon; justify&semi;">A person traveling on business or pleasure chooses a hotel or a resort for the services it offers&period; The ambiance and the looks of the place matter a great deal&comma; unless the staff is attentive and helpful&comma; it will be of no use&period;  Right from the gate of the hotel&sol;resort to the checkout time&comma; the reputation of the place is in the hands of the staff&period;<&sol;p>&NewLine;<p style&equals;"text-align&colon; justify&semi;">One thing that a guest notices immediately is a shabbily dressed staff member&period;  It is no surprise that the hospitality industry takes utmost care to provide their staffers with uniforms appropriate to their duty&period;  The uniforms make the workers stand out so the hotel guest may approach them any time for help that they may require&period;<&sol;p>&NewLine;<p style&equals;"text-align&colon; justify&semi;">You may be a business owner of a hospitality unit&comma; may it be a large resort employing hundreds of people&comma; a hotel for itinerant guests&comma; or a restaurant that provides a fine dining experience to its patrons but while looking for a provider of hospitality uniforms you need to keep in mind the following things&colon;-<&sol;p>&NewLine;<ul style&equals;"text-align&colon; justify&semi;">&NewLine;<li>The first is to ensure that the uniform providers are extremely professional in their approach&period;  They should keep in mind the type of business you run&period;  If you have a resort that is purely recreational your staff may need a casual outfit&period;  If you are running an adventure park&comma; the staff needs to be dress accordingly&period; If it is a spa resort the staff should have a soothing appearance to match the ambiance of the place&period;  Similarly&comma; if you have a big hotel&comma; then the employees ina professional and smart uniform will surely impress their guests&period;<&sol;li>&NewLine;<&sol;ul>&NewLine;<ul style&equals;"text-align&colon; justify&semi;">&NewLine;<li>The uniform providers should be able to design a look that is appropriate to your line of business&period;  The clothes should fit well and be appropriate to the task the personnel have to perform&period;  A waiter is likely to need large pockets to stow the pad for noting the orders&period;  Housekeeping staff need aprons and caps to keep themselves looking neat and keep their hair tucked away so that there are no unsightly accidents&period; The chef needs a smart uniform that befits his status and gives credence to his appearance&period;<&sol;li>&NewLine;<&sol;ul>&NewLine;<ul style&equals;"text-align&colon; justify&semi;">&NewLine;<li>The uniform has to be made of good material&comma; so that the overall look is not cheap&period;  The fitting of the uniform is also crucial as it contributes to the smart look&period;  Make sure that the uniform provider is able to cater to your needs&period;  You will be requiring a constant replenishing of the uniforms as new employees keep joining your organisation&comma; the provider should be able to ensure that the quality of the uniforms does not vary&period;<&sol;li>&NewLine;<&sol;ul>&NewLine;<ul>&NewLine;<li style&equals;"text-align&colon; justify&semi;">When you look for a good uniform provider&comma; it would do well to look for one person who is able to outfit the staff completely&period;  He should not only be able to provide the dresses&comma; but also required accessories like belts&comma; caps&comma; shoes and aprons&period;  He must be a one stop shop for completely outfitting your staff&period;  This will ensure that you do not have to go to various providers for various items&period;<&sol;li>&NewLine;<&sol;ul>&NewLine;
